(PECL imagick 3)
Imagick::haldClutImage — Replaces colors in the image
Replaces colors in the image using a Hald lookup table. Hald images can be created using HALD color coder.
clut
Imagick object containing the Hald lookup image.
channel
Înscrieți orice constantă a canalului care
este validă pentru modul de canal. Pentru a aplica operația asupra mai multor
canale, combinați constante de canal utilizând
operatori binari. Valoarea implicită este
Imagick::CHANNEL_DEFAULT
.
Iată lista de referință a
constantelor de canal
Întoarce true
în caz de succes.
Emite ImagickException în caz de eroare.
Example #1 Imagick::haldClutImage()
<?php
function haldClutImage($imagePath) {
$imagick = new \Imagick(realpath($imagePath));
$imagickPalette = new \Imagick(realpath("images/hald/hald_8.png"));
$imagickPalette->sepiatoneImage(55);
$imagick->haldClutImage($imagickPalette);
header("Content-Type: image/jpg");
echo $imagick->getImageBlob();
}
?>